import { randomBytes, scryptSync, timingSafeEqual } from 'node:crypto'
import type { Pool } from 'pg'
export type UserDto = { id: string; handle: string; displayName: string; avatarUrl: string | null }
export interface UserRepository {
registerUser(input: { handle: string; password: string; displayName: string }): Promise<{ user?: UserDto; error?: string }>
authenticateUser(handle: string, password: string): Promise<UserDto | null>
getUser(id: string): Promise<UserDto | null>
}
const HANDLE = /^[a-z0-9_.-]{3,32}$/
// scrypt with a per-user random salt; stored as `salt:hash` hex. No dependency.
function hashPassword(password: string): string {
const salt = randomBytes(16)
return `${salt.toString('hex')}:${scryptSync(password, salt, 64).toString('hex')}`
}
function verifyPassword(password: string, stored: string): boolean {
const [saltHex, hashHex] = stored.split(':')
if (!saltHex || !hashHex) return false
const expected = Buffer.from(hashHex, 'hex')
const actual = scryptSync(password, Buffer.from(saltHex, 'hex'), 64)
return expected.length === actual.length && timingSafeEqual(expected, actual)
}
export function createUserRepository(pool: Pool): UserRepository {
const toDto = (row: { id: string; handle: string; display_name: string; avatar_url: string | null }): UserDto =>
({ id: row.id, handle: row.handle, displayName: row.display_name, avatarUrl: row.avatar_url })
return {
async registerUser({ handle: rawHandle, password, displayName: rawName }) {
const handle = rawHandle.trim().toLowerCase()
const displayName = rawName.trim().slice(0, 60)
if (!HANDLE.test(handle)) return { error: 'Handle must be 332 chars: az, 09, . _ -' }
if (password.length < 6) return { error: 'Password must be at least 6 characters' }
if (!displayName) return { error: 'A display name is required' }
const existing = await pool.query('SELECT 1 FROM osint.users WHERE handle=$1', [handle])
if (existing.rowCount) return { error: 'That handle is taken' }
const row = (await pool.query<{ id: string; handle: string; display_name: string; avatar_url: string | null }>(
'INSERT INTO osint.users (handle,password_hash,display_name) VALUES ($1,$2,$3) RETURNING id,handle,display_name,avatar_url',
[handle, hashPassword(password), displayName])).rows[0]
return { user: toDto(row) }
},
async authenticateUser(rawHandle, password) {
const handle = rawHandle.trim().toLowerCase()
const row = (await pool.query<{ id: string; handle: string; display_name: string; avatar_url: string | null; password_hash: string }>(
'SELECT id,handle,display_name,avatar_url,password_hash FROM osint.users WHERE handle=$1', [handle])).rows[0]
if (!row || !verifyPassword(password, row.password_hash)) return null
return toDto(row)
},
async getUser(id) {
const row = (await pool.query<{ id: string; handle: string; display_name: string; avatar_url: string | null }>(
'SELECT id,handle,display_name,avatar_url FROM osint.users WHERE id=$1', [id])).rows[0]
return row ? toDto(row) : null
},
}
}
